4.4.1.14
1-aminocyclopropane-1-carboxylate synthase.
based on mapping to UniProt P37821
S-adenosyl-L-methionine = 1-aminocyclopropane-1-carboxylate + methylthioadenosine.
-!- Catalyzes an alpha,gamma-elimination.
